Leírás
The update at the end of April 2021 has cause significant issues with the powerful series and as they are no longer maintained do not use them.

If anyone wishes to fix them themselves, you are more than welcome. The whole series is just some text file edits using the same format as the base game configs.


----------------------------------------

Adds x10 and x50 versions of:
Small Ion Thrusters
Large Ion Thrusters


The powerful series of mods was designed to remove what I found was an overly limiting aspect of the games design balance, the volume requirements. So in order to rectify this, the mod series adds x10 and x50 versions of many base games blocks with the respective increase in build costs. This allows you to have thrusters, reactors, refinery etc. with 10 or 50 times the thrust, power output, refining speed etc. without needing the room to place 10 or 50 of the blocks.
